show access-lists
show access-lists
Use the show access-lists privileged EXEC command to display access control lists (ACLs) configured
on the switch.
show access-lists [name | number | hardware counters | ipc]
Syntax Description
Note Though visible in the command-line help strings, the rate-limit keywords are not supported.
Command Modes Privileged EXEC
Command History
Usage Guidelines The switch supports only IP standard and extended access lists. Therefore, the allowed numbers are only
1 to 199 and 1300 to 2699.
This command also displays the MAC ACLs that are configured.
Examples This is an example of output from the show access-lists command:
Switch# show access-lists
Standard IP access list 1
10 permit 1.1.1.1
20 permit 2.2.2.2
30 permit any
40 permit 0.255.255.255, wildcard bits 12.0.0.0
Standard IP access list videowizard_1-1-1-1
10 permit 1.1.1.1
Standard IP access list videowizard_10-10-10-10
10 permit 10.10.10.10
Extended IP access list 121
10 permit ahp host 10.10.10.10 host 20.20.10.10 precedence routine
Extended IP access list CMP-NAT-ACL
Dynamic Cluster-HSRP deny ip any any
10 deny ip any host 19.19.11.11
20 deny ip any host 10.11.12.13
Dynamic Cluster-NAT permit ip any any
10 permit ip host 10.99.100.128 any
name (Optional) Name of the ACL.
number (Optional) ACL number. The range is 1 to 2699.
hardware counters (Optional) Display global hardware ACL statistics for switched and
routed packets.
ipc (Optional) Display Interprocess Communication (IPC) protocol
access-list configuration download information.
Release Modification
12.1(14)AX This command was introduced.
